How many calories in a pound of ground beef?

Answer:

Calories in a pound of ground beef

.

In natural lean grass-fed beef, there are:

  • approx 864 calories in 1 pound (16 oz) of lean, grass-fed, raw, ground beef.

In 85% lean 15% fat, there are:
  • approx 975 calories in 1 pound (16 oz) of 85% lean, raw, ground beef

In 80% lean 20% fat, there are:
  • approx 1152 calories in 1 pound (16 oz) of 80% lean, raw, ground beef.

In 75% lean 25% fat, there are:
  • approx 1329 calories in 1 pound (16 oz) of 75% lean, raw, ground beef.

In 70% lean 30% fat, there are:
  • approx 1506 calories in 1 pound (16 oz) of 70% lean, raw, ground beef.
